Περίληψη: Radon emanation rates from phosphogypsum samples have been determined to assess the radiological impact of radon emanated from a phosphogypsum disposal site. For comparison corresponding measurements were conducted with samples of phosphate rock, fertilizer, natural gypsum, and calcite. The experimental data show that phosphate rock and phosphogypsum samples emanate radon in significantly higher rates (up to almost two orders of magnitude).
